How to Connect PS5 Controller to PC

Items needed to pair PS5 controller with PC:

  • Data-ready USB-C cable
  • Bluetooth adapter for PC

Connecting your DualSense to a PC can be a bit tricky if you're not prepared. The DualSense doesn't include a USB cable when purchased separately, and not all PCs come equipped with Bluetooth. To successfully pair your DualSense with a PC, you'll need a USB-C cable that supports data transfer. This can be a C-to-C cable if your PC has a USB-C port, or a USB-C-to-A cable for traditional rectangular USB ports.

If your PC lacks Bluetooth, adding it is straightforward. The market offers various Bluetooth adapters, from those that fit into a PCIe slot to simpler USB plug-and-play options.

How to pair the PS5 Controller to PC over USB:

  1. Plug your selected USB cable into an open port on your PC.
  2. Connect the other end of the cable to the USB-C port on your DualSense controller.
  3. Wait for your Windows PC to recognize the DualSense controller as a gamepad.

How to pair the PS5 DualSense Controller to PC over Bluetooth:

  1. Access your PC’s Bluetooth settings by pressing the Windows key, typing "Bluetooth", and selecting Bluetooth & other devices from the menu.
  2. Click Add Bluetooth or other device.
  3. Choose Bluetooth in the pop-up window.
  4. On your DualSense controller (ensure it's disconnected and powered off), press and hold the PS Button and the Create button (next to the D-Pad) simultaneously until the light bar under the touchpad starts blinking.
  5. On your PC, select your DualSense controller from the list of available Bluetooth devices.
